Ingredients

  • 2 jars whole dill pickles - not the spears and not the baby dills
  • 2 packages 8 oz each cream cheese-at room temp
  • 4 packages buddig dried beef - it is important to use the buddig brand!!

How To Make karen's famous pickles

  • Step 1
    Drain juice off of pickles and place them on paper towls. Blot pickles with the paper towels to dry them.
  • Step 2
    Spread cream cheese around each pickle. Then wrap with the Buddig Brand Dried Beef. Place in fridge to chill at least 1 hour. Slice into 1/2 inch pieces and enjoy!
  • Step 3
    *NOTE* It is VERY important to use the Buddig Brand Dried Beef!! Also, the pickles are an estimate. You may have some pickles left over, or cream cheese/dried beef left over. It just depends on the size of the pickles.
